Runbook: account recovery during the Grebe FD-leak hunt

While tracing leaked file descriptors in the Grebe gateway, staging accounts may lock out as sockets exhaust. Do not restart the pod mid-capture; that destroys the lsof evidence. Instead, recover the diagnostics account through the break-glass flow and resume the capture. The recovery passphrase for that account is below.

vault phrase of yaguf-hahaf = druath-holix

**First-day checklist — Item 7: Collect equipment on Floor 4**

Floor 4 of Calder Point opened last week and is where new starters at Brenwick Ltd collect laptops and badges. Your badge won't be active yet, so use the keypad by the north stairwell door. The door code is below.

door code, bafog-kawip: bdg-HQ-8

Heads up before you merge this — the Schemara registry change bumps the compatibility-check cache, and that's the thing that pages you at 3am when producers flood new event versions. The old TTL was fine for steady state but the cache stampeded every time Orbit Team did a bulk schema import. I've split the TTL from the negative-lookup window so misses don't hammer the backing store. If you get paged, these are the knobs to reach for; current settings follow.

limits module of fajog-kagug:
CAPS = {
    "ulaeth": 535,
    "aldeth": 610,
    "silir": 494,
}

Ticket: Drift on Cograin restock planner

Welcome aboard. Quick context: the Cograin planner's prod config no longer matches the repo. Someone hand-edited route weights and the low-stock threshold directly on the box in Marlowbury, so deploys now silently revert planner behavior. Restock routes for the east depots keep flip-flopping. Task: reconcile live values with the repo and lock down manual edits. For reference, the live box currently shows the following.

config for yahof-tajop:
zorath:
  pin: 7493
  metrics_host: metrics.zorath.tolvaqsys.internal
  tenant: praiel
  seal: seal_fd9cd4f1